Desmethylastemizole
Synonym(s): O-Demethylastemizole
- CAS No.: 73736-50-2
- Formula:C27H29FN4O
- Molecular Weight:444.54
IUPAC Name: 4-(2-(4-((1-(4-fluorobenzyl)-1H-benzo[d]imidazol-2-yl)amino)piperidin-1-yl)ethyl)phenol
InChIKey: LAGYWHSFHIMTPE-UHFFFAOYSA-N
SMILES: FC(C=C1)=CC=C1CN2C3=CC=CC=C3N=C2NC4CCN(CCC5=CC=C(O)C=C5)CC4
Biological Activity: Desmethylastemizole (O-Demethylastemizole) , a metabolite of Astemizole (HY-12532), is a β-hematin (βH) inhibitor. Desmethylastemizole has an antiplasmodium activity against P. falciparum with IC50 of 0.12, 0.11 and 0.06 μM for Pf3D7, PfDd2, and PfItG strains, respectively. Desmethylastemizole is also a Histamine H1 receptor antagonist. Desmethylastemizole significantly blocks hERG K+ channels and also inhibits histone-lysine N-methyltransferase EZH2 activity. Desmethylastemizole can be used for long QT syndrome and malaria research[1][2][3].
